Established in 1996 amidst the spectacular Mountains of Mourne, Whitewater Brewery is Northern Ireland’s largest microbrewery.
The brewery was called one of the best in the world in the prestigious International Beer Challenge 2007 and their bee ... more...

Just a short walk from Lecarrow's attractive little harbour, this smartly presented restaurant is deservedly popular.
Open from late morning onwards every day, it’s a friendly and welcoming place, offering generous portions.

It's all about local seasonal food - and especially food produced on site - at the brilliant food truck at Ballymaloe Cookery School (the mothership).
